Overview of EA Sports PGA Tour Cross-Play
Cross-play in EA Sports PGA Tour allows players on different platforms to compete and interact in the same online matches. Platforms Supported by Cross-Play
EA Sports PGA Tour cross-play supports a diverse range of platforms, allowing players from various gaming ecosystems to connect and compete. This expanded reach fosters a more dynamic and inclusive online gaming environment. Cross-play compatibility extends to various console platforms, as well as PC systems.
- PlayStation 5
- Xbox Series X|S
- PC

Cross-Play Features
The following table Artikels the key features of cross-play in EA Sports PGA Tour.

Feature | Description | Platforms Supported |
---|---|---|
Online Multiplayer | Allows players to compete in online matches with opponents from different platforms. | P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, PC |
Team Play | Enables players from different platforms to team up and participate in cooperative online matches. | P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, PC |
Ranked Play | Players can compete in ranked matches with opponents from different platforms, striving to achieve higher rankings. | P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, PC |
